Solar boat in line for record
ADELAIDE: High winds are hamper
ing the progress of a group of students
sailing down the River Murray on a so
lar-powered catamaran, but the crew is
on target to set a new world record.
The crew from Adelaide's Prince Al
fred College took to the water at Yarra
wonga in Victoria on December 4 in a
bid to travel to Murray Mouth near
Goolwa in South Australia, a journey
which would make the Sun Boat the first
solar-powered vessel to travel 2000km
on an inland waterway.
The crew hoped to reach Swan Reach
by last night, leaving about 250km to
travel. The group of 36 boys and 12 staff
take turns on the vessel they designed
and built.
